roadwork

Elementary (A2)

IPA: /ˈroʊdˌwɜrk/

KK: /ˈroʊdˌwɜrk/

noun
Definition

The process of constructing or repairing roads, often involving heavy machinery and workers.


Example

The roadwork on Main Street caused traffic delays for several hours.

Root Explanation

Roadwork → It is formed from "road" (from Old English *rād*, meaning a way or path) and "work" (from Old English *wyrcan*, meaning to make or do). The term refers to the work done on a road or path to maintain or improve it.
